Rahul Mukati is a visionary entrepreneur and the founder and CEO of ZagFox Technologies Pvt. Ltd., a leading technology company specializing in SaaS and PaaS solutions. With a passion for innovation and a keen understanding of the digital landscape, Rahul has successfully built multiple international brands under the ZagFox umbrella. One of the notable brands developed by Rahul is Hostomy, a dynamic web hosting platform that revolutionizes the way businesses establish their online presence. Founded in 2016, Hostomy has quickly gained recognition for its reliable infrastructure, cutting-edge features, and exceptional customer support. With Rahul's guidance, Hostomy has become a trusted name in the web hosting industry, serving a diverse range of clients globally.
